Meindert Dijkstra (born 28 February 1967) is a Dutch former footballer who played primarily at right back. He spent a majority of his career playing in the Dutch leagues, only spending two seasons abroad when he played in England for Notts County.[1][2] He is the father of Caitlin Dijkstra, who is also a professional footballer.[3]

Club career

Dijkstra began his career in 1985 with NAC Breda, before moving to local rivals Willem II[4] two years later, where he spent five seasons. Following this he moved abroad and joined Notts County, before returning to Holland with RBC Roosendaal for the 1994/95 season, finally finishing his career at TOP Oss.[5]

After retiring as a player, Dijkstra has been involved in academy football at several amateur sides in the North Brabant province.[6]
